Hip Hop on The Hill Returns

On October 2nd at 8:00pm, the McDaniel College Forum will be home to the third annual Hip-Hop on The Hill show. The show has become increasingly popular over the past two years and there’s no question that this year’s show is going to be a success.

Last year’s show featured the talents of about ten different performers; however, this year the show will focus on showcasing four independent performers from New York, Maryland, and Kentucky. They include the performers: Substantial, Pack FM, CunninLynguists, and the Lab Ratz Crew.

Senior, Clayton Rosa has organized this event for the past two years and there’s no doubt his experience helps things run as smooth as possible. Rosa said his experience will really help because he has “firsthand knowledge about what has to be improved this time around. He continued to explain his knowledge of the show’s strengths and weaknesses, which have given him “a better understanding as to what draws people to the event,” and says he will be utilizing that to the best of his ability to attract more people.

Lab Ratz Crew is a breakdance group from Baltimore, MD who will be performing during the show’s intermission. To help get the campus involved, there will be an “open-mic” portion of the show as well, which encourages artists to express themselves; this is first-come, first-serve so if you are interested you should definitely get there early. Eric Thunder, a McDaniel freshman will be the opening act for Lab Ratz Crew, and said that “whatever is done up there will not be rehearsed and will all be done on the spot.” This will be one of Thunder’s first public performances, and Rosa said “it’s a great thing to see freshmen getting involved like that.”

In the past two years, Hip-Hop on The Hill has proved to be a popular event and with the continued enthusiasm and support of the McDaniel community, this year will be no different.
